use alloc::vec::Vec;
use core::time::Duration;
use std::time::Instant;
use crate::types::FrameServiceSample;
#[derive(Debug, Clone)]
pub(crate) struct FrameTimingBuffer {
window: Duration,
samples: Vec<FrameServiceSample>,
}
impl FrameTimingBuffer {
#[must_use]
pub(crate) const fn new(window: Duration) -> Self {
Self {
window,
samples: Vec::new(),
}
}
pub(crate) fn push(&mut self, sample: FrameServiceSample) {
self.evict_before(sample.at);
self.samples.push(sample);
}
pub(crate) fn evict(&mut self, now: Instant) {
self.evict_before(now);
}
fn evict_before(&mut self, now: Instant) {
let cutoff = now.checked_sub(self.window);
if let Some(cutoff) = cutoff {
self.samples.retain(|s| s.at >= cutoff);
}
}
pub(crate) fn iter(&self) -> impl Iterator<Item = &FrameServiceSample> {
self.samples.iter()
}
}
